MOSSCamp - November 9

Andy sent me a pointer to MOSSCamp, which is being held downtown Chicago in a couple of weeks.  It sounds like a fairly informal chance for SharePoint developers to get together and trade tips on SharePoint development.  Registration is free, so if you're in the neighborhood, and you're doing MOSS or WSS development, come check it out.

I've been doing MOSS development for something like three or four months now, and I feel like there is a lot of potential there if you can work your way around the quirks.  I think I've managed to get most of the way there, but there are still a few things that drive me crazy almost daily.  It seems like a lot of MOSS developers feel this way.  This event is a good chance to see other people are running into the same roadblocks you are, and see the solutions they've come up with.
